This writ petition has been filed for a direction to the respondent to reinstate the petitioner in service in the post of Conductor at the respondent Corporation with continuity of service and back wages payable to the petitioner with effect from 13.08.2012 with all other attendant benefits, in the light of the order passed by the Special Deputy Commissioner of Labour, Chennai, dated 19.04.2017, in A.P.No.399 of 2012 in rejecting the petition for approval of the order of dismissal from service filed by the respondent under Section 33(2)(b) of Industrial Disputes Act, 1947.

2. The case of the petitioner is that he was appointed as Conductor in the respondent Corporation in the year 1986. While he was in service, a charge memo was issued against the petitioner on 20.07.2010, for his unauthorised absent from duty. After conducting enquiry, he was dismissed from service on 13.08.2012. the respondent filed a petition under Section 33(2)(b) of the Industrial Disputes Act, seeking approval for the dismissal order, before the Special Deputy Commissioner of Labour, Chennai and the same was taken on file in A.P.No.399 of 2012. After contest, the petition filed by the respondent Management was rejected. However, the petitioner was not reinstated. Hence, the petitioner has made a representation to the respondent on 12.06.2017, for reinstatement with continuity of service, back wages from 13.08.2012, along with other attendant benefits. However, till date no order was passed. Therefore, the petitioner has come forward to file the present writ petition.

3. The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ner would submit that this Court may issue a direction to the respondent to consider the petitioner's representation dated 12.06.2017, within a specified period as fixed by this Court.

4. Heard the learned counsel for the petitioner, learned Standing counsel appearing for the respondent and perused the materials available on record.

5. The facts in the present case are not in dispute. The petitioner claimed that he was dismissed from service on 13.08.2012. However, the approval petition in A.P.No.399 of 2012 filed by the respondent Corporation was rejected on 19.04.1997. Even after the rejection of approval petition, the petitioner was not reinstated into service, which is legally not sustainable. Hence, this Court directs the respondent to consider the petitioner's representation dated 12.06.2017 and pass orders, within a period of two weeks from the date of receipt of a copy of this order, in the light of the order passed by the Special Deputy Commissioner of Labour, Chennai, dated 19.04.2017, in A.P.No.399 of 2012.

6. With the above direction, this Writ Petition is disposed of. No costs.
